How much do historian ass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for historian assistant in the United States is $20.25,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.59 and $23.08 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a Historian Assistant?

Historian Assistants typically spend their days conducting literature reviews, gathering and organizing primary and secondary sources, and helping to maintain archival records. They may also assist with data entry, prepare summaries or reports, and collaborate on exhibit preparation or publication projects. In many roles, Historian Assistants work closely with senior historians or research teams, contributing to group discussions and project planning. This variety makes the job a great opportunity for those interested in gaining hands-on experience in historical research and project management.

What is a Historian Assistant job?

A Historian Assistant supports historians in researching, organizing, and preserving historical data. Their tasks may include conducting archival research, maintaining records, assisting with writing reports, and managing historical documents. They may work in museums, libraries, universities, or government agencies. Strong analytical skills and attention to detail are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Historian Assistant position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Historian Assistant, a strong background in historical research, writing, and analytical skills—often supported by a degree in history or a related field—is essential. Familiarity with archival databases, digital cataloging systems, and citation management software is commonly required. Excellent attention to detail, organizational ability, and strong communication skills help individuals excel in this supportive role. These competencies are crucial for accurately assisting historians, managing information, and contributing to reliable historical research projects.
